Emma Byrnside

Assistant Manager
Haven Luxe Spa
Delray Beach, FL 33483

Emma Byrnside is a recent graduate of Florida Atlantic University, where she earned her Bachelor of Arts in Communication with a minor in Sociology and Anthropology. Based in Delray Beach, Florida, she brings a strong academic foundation in communication, paired with a genuine curiosity about people, culture, and human connection. Emma is passionate about applying her education and interpersonal strengths as she begins building her professional career.

Currently serving as an Assistant Manager at Haven Luxe Spa, Emma plays a key role in daily operations and client experience. As the front-facing representative of the business, she ensures a welcoming and organized environment, manages front desk staff, and supports both clients and team members with a high level of attentiveness and care. Her responsibilities include coordinating appointments, maintaining the facility’s presentation, and assisting staff with operational needs, all while delivering exceptional hospitality.

Emma’s professional background includes experience in food service, reception, and event support, where she developed strong skills in time management, customer service, and reliability. Known for her positive energy and attention to detail, she thrives in fast-paced, people-focused environments. With a passion for the hospitality and beauty industry, Emma is eager to continue growing her career while creating meaningful, memorable experiences for those she serves.

What’s the best career advice you’ve ever received?

My mentor Marla Past has been incredible for me. She works in the spa and breathwork field, and I've been doing some digital marketing work for her. She's kind of like my mom away from being a mom. She's super supportive and keeps me uplifted, and not only does she do that with me, I see her do that with her clients as well. I try to take that approach into my own position, being supportive and uplifting with the people I work with and serve.

Q

What advice would you give to young women entering your industry?

I would say just stick to yourself, stick to your morals, and what you feel is correct. Obviously, dealing with the customer service world, always be polite and respectful. And then always just be genuine. I think it's really important in this field because there's a lot of community that we've lost, especially within simple, basic interactions. Show respect to each other, and just listen and be helpful. If someone asks a question, give them an answer. Don't just say, like, oh, go on Google. Actually help people and preserve those basic human interactions.
